Increase in agricultural products with certification: One week of emergency pest control of Okinawa's black melon fly; storage issues also being addressed

Summary by 沖縄タイムス+プラス
It has been a week since the emergency control of the invasive pest "Siberian Melon Fly" began. At the auction on the 14th, the first day of the auction, there were few agricultural products with inspection certificates (labels), and there were also scenes where the price differed depending on whether or not there was a label, such as labeled bitter melon being sold for 9,000 yen per box (5 kg), which is three to four times the usual price.
